Title :
New phase estimation methods dedicated to high-frequency voltage injections for sensorless PMSM drives

Abstract :
This paper proposes new rotor phase estimation methods dedicated to high-frequency voltage injections for sensorless drives of permanent-magnet synchronous motors. First of all, this paper proposes a new approach to rotor phase estimation that consists of two steps such as (a) detection of amplitudes of positive and/or negative components of high-frequency current induced by the voltage injections, (b) synthesis of a signal of positively correlated to rotor phase using the detected amplitudes. The synthesized positive correlation signal is used as an input to a PLL system that outputs a rotor phase estimate in the stationary reference frame. Secondly, taking the approach, this paper proposes new five phase estimation methods. They have general versatility such that they can be applied to various voltage injections.
